@import"https://fonts.googleapis.com/css?family=Rock+Salt&display=swap";.carousel_heroCarousel__Q2C0z{position:relative;max-width:100vw;overflow:hidden}@media(max-width:767px){.carousel_heroCarousel__Q2C0z{margin:80px 0}}.carousel_heroCarousel__Q2C0z img{max-height:95vh;object-fit:cover;width:100%}.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8{position:absolute;width:100%;bottom:0;z-index:99}.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__1__FgKtQ,.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__2__trnu6{height:85px;background:#fff}@media(max-width:767px){.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__1__FgKtQ{width:10%}}.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__2__trnu6{margin-left:75px;position:relative;width:0;max-width:0}@media(max-width:767px){.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__2__trnu6{padding-right:0}}.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__2__trnu6:after{content:none;background:#fff;width:100%;right:-100%;height:100%;position:absolute}.carousel_heroCarousel__Q2C0z .carousel_carouselShape__block__jZTe8 .carousel_carouselBlock__1__FgKtQ:after{content:"";position:absolute;right:-196px;width:0;height:0;border-top:200px solid transparent;border-left:196px solid #fff}.carousel_heroCarousel__Q2C0z .carousel_slick-next__5j8Dr,.carousel_heroCarousel__Q2C0z .carousel_slick-prev___Op5_{top:38%;z-index:1}.carousel_heroCarousel__Q2C0z .carousel_sliderNumber__BenW9{position:absolute;bottom:50%;left:35px}.carousel_heroCarousel__Q2C0z .carousel_sliderNumber__BenW9 .carousel_count__vKYnK{font-family:Berthold Akzidenz Grotesk Bold,sans-serif;font-size:20px;line-height:normal;letter-spacing:-.8px}.carousel_heroCarousel__Q2C0z .carousel_heroText__tp8Rg{position:absolute;display:block;bottom:116px;margin:auto;right:0;left:0;max-width:920px;font-family:Berthold Akzidenz Grotesk Bold,sans-serif;font-size:36px;line-height:normal;letter-spacing:-1px;color:#000}.carousel_heroCarousel__Q2C0z .carousel_heroText__tp8Rg .carousel_font__grey__EQ5fQ{letter-spacing:-.7px;color:hsla(0,0%,100%,.5)!important}.carousel_heroCarousel__Q2C0z video{display:block;position:absolute;left:50%;height:100%;width:100%;max-width:140.556vw;object-fit:cover;top:50%;transform:translate(-50%,-50%);cursor:pointer;z-index:0}@media(max-width:767px){.carousel_heroCarousel__Q2C0z video{height:100%;object-fit:contain}}.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A{position:relative;padding-bottom:95vh;overflow:hidden}.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A .carousel_project__section__CJmMt h1{font-family:TundraOT Light}@media(min-width:1280px){.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A .carousel_project__section__CJmMt{position:absolute;height:100%;display:flex;align-items:center}.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A .carousel_project__section__CJmMt h1{font-weight:300;letter-spacing:-.75px;display:block;padding:0 50px;font-size:42px;line-height:56px;word-spacing:1.5px;max-width:100%;margin:0 auto}}@media(max-width:767px){.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A .carousel_project__section__CJmMt{position:absolute;padding:0 5.278vw 0 9.444vw;height:100%;display:flex;align-items:center;margin-top:-40px}.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A .carousel_project__section__CJmMt h1{font-size:24px;line-height:32px;letter-spacing:-.7px;word-spacing:1.5px}.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A{padding-bottom:140%}}.carousel_heroCarousel__Q2C0z .carousel_lead_video_cont__As3GA.carousel_lead_carousel_video__WGHbH{min-height:780px}.carousel_heroCarousel__Q2C0z .carousel_homelead_thumbnail__co7K_{background-repeat:no-repeat;background-size:cover;background-position:50%;padding-bottom:inherit;left:0;right:0}.carousel_heroCarousel__Q2C0z .carousel_loading___8oXO{font-family:Berthold Akzidenz Grotesk Light,sans-serif;color:#000;font-size:20px;line-height:30px;word-spacing:-.05em;letter-spacing:-.01em;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.carousel_heroCarousel__Q2C0z .carousel_loading___8oXO:after{content:".";animation:carousel_dots__Q0N0Q 1s steps(5) infinite}@keyframes carousel_dots__Q0N0Q{0%,20%{color:#fff;text-shadow:.25em 0 0 #fff,.5em 0 0 #fff}40%{color:#000;text-shadow:.25em 0 0 #fff,.5em 0 0 #fff}60%{text-shadow:.25em 0 0 #000,.5em 0 0 #fff}80%,to{text-shadow:.25em 0 0 #000,.5em 0 0 #000}}.carousel_heroCarousel__Q2C0z iframe{width:100vw;min-height:110vh;min-width:198.77vh;position:absolute;top:50%;left:50%;pointer-events:none;transform:translate(-50%,-50%)}@media(min-width:768px)and (max-width:991px){.carousel_heroCarousel__Q2C0z iframe{min-height:130vh}}@media(max-width:767px){.carousel_heroCarousel__Q2C0z iframe{min-height:101vh}}.carousel_heroCarousel__Q2C0z .carousel_vjs-big-play-centered__o1BaR .carousel_vjs-big-play-button__qN2UO{top:42%!important}.carousel_heroCarousel__Q2C0z .carousel_video-js___dbfu .carousel_vjs-big-play-button__qN2UO .carousel_vjs-icon-placeholder__CLIXx:before,.carousel_heroCarousel__Q2C0z .carousel_video-js___dbfu .carousel_vjs-play-control__psTof .carousel_vjs-icon-placeholder__CLIXx:before,.carousel_heroCarousel__Q2C0z .carousel_vjs-icon-play__qcW70:before{content:""!important}.carousel_heroCarousel__Q2C0z .carousel_video-js___dbfu .carousel_vjs-big-play-button__qN2UO{background:transparent!important;border:none!important;box-shadow:none!important;transition:all .4s ease;z-index:1;font-size:9em!important;pointer-events:none}.carousel_heroCarousel__Q2C0z .carousel_video-js___dbfu{width:100vw;height:95vh}.carousel_heroCarousel__Q2C0z .carousel_vjs-paused__4jDP9.carousel_vjs-has-started__uzEVt .carousel_vjs-big-play-button__qN2UO{opacity:1;transition:all .4s ease;display:block}.carousel_heroCarousel__Q2C0z .carousel_vjs-playing__RV5hW.carousel_vjs-has-started__uzEVt .carousel_vjs-big-play-button__qN2UO{opacity:0;transition:all .4s ease;display:block}.carousel_heroCarousel__Q2C0z .carousel_carouselArrow__q6TS6{margin:auto;position:absolute;left:0;right:0;bottom:156px}.carousel_heroCarousel__Q2C0z .carousel_slick-slider__YGzKa{position:relative;display:block;box-sizing:border-box;-webkit-user-select:none;-moz-user-select:none;user-select:none;-webkit-touch-callout:none;-khtml-user-select:none;touch-action:pan-y;-webkit-tap-highlight-color:rgba(0,0,0,0)}.carousel_heroCarousel__Q2C0z .carousel_slick-list__jnCYr{position:relative;display:block;overflow:hidden;margin:0;padding:0}.carousel_heroCarousel__Q2C0z .carousel_slick-list__jnCYr:focus{outline:none}.carousel_heroCarousel__Q2C0z .carousel_slick-list__jnCYr.carousel_dragging__fJg6H{cursor:pointer;cursor:hand}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-hidden__d7Bjm{display:none}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h{position:absolute;width:18px;height:30px;padding:0;background-repeat:no-repeat;box-shadow:none}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h:after{content:"";left:0;top:0;position:absolute}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-prev___Op5_{z-index:2;left:80px}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-prev___Op5_:before{content:""}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-prev___Op5_:after{content: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xOCIgaGVpZ2h0PSIyOSIgdmlld0JveD0iMCAwIDE4IDI5Ij4gICAgPHBhdGggZmlsbD0iIzAwMCIgZmlsbC1ydWxlPSJub256ZXJvIiBkPSJNLjEzNSAyNi42MzdsMi4wMSAyLjIyOCAxNS0xMy41MjgtLjAyNS0yLjI1TDIuMTIuMTQ0LjE2IDIuNDE2bDEzLjcxMyAxMS44MzJ6Ii8+PC9zdmc+);transform:rotate(180deg)}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-next__5j8Dr{z-index:1;right:80px}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-next__5j8Dr:before{content:""}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-next__5j8Dr:after{content:url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xOCIgaGVpZ2h0PSIyOSIgdmlld0JveD0iMCAwIDE4IDI5Ij4gICAgPHBhdGggZmlsbD0iIzAwMCIgZmlsbC1ydWxlPSJub256ZXJvIiBkPSJNLjEzNSAyNi42MzdsMi4wMSAyLjIyOCAxNS0xMy41MjgtLjAyNS0yLjI1TDIuMTIuMTQ0LjE2IDIuNDE2bDEzLjcxMyAxMS44MzJ6Ii8+PC9zdmc+)}.carousel_heroCarousel__Q2C0z .carousel_slick-arrow__faLvh.carousel_slick-disabled__D7IKH{cursor:default;opacity:.5}.carousel_heroCarousel__Q2C0z #carousel_bgTrigger__7lF_a{position:absolute;bottom:150px}div.carousel____snowStorm_____DRL8W{overflow:visible!important;transform:scale(2) translateZ(0)!important}